Title 50, Chapter 27, Section 51
( 50-27-51)
As used in this article, the term: (1) "Claimant agency" means any state agency, department, board,
bureau, commission, or authority to which an individual owes a
debt or which acts on behalf of an individual to collect a debt. (2) "Debt" means any liquidated sum due and owing any claimant
agency, which sum has accrued through contract, subrogation, tort,
or operation of law regardless of whether there is an outstanding
judgment for the sum, or any sum which is due and owing any person
and is enforceable by the state or any of its agencies or
departments. (3) "Debtor" means any individual owing money to or having a
delinquent account with any claimant agency, which obligation has
not been adjudicated as satisfied by court order, set aside by
court order, or discharged in bankruptcy. (4) "Prize" means the proceeds of any lottery prize awarded under
Article 1 of this chapter. |
